Transaction 23e3a989b86fa39e780305bb9f5a3e4bf205913dc2d80964b47c9d59b3f021b9

1 Input
2 Outputs
  • 23e3a989b86fa39e780305bb9f5a3e4bf205913dc2d80964b47c9d59b3f021b9:0
  • value  46806
    address  1F58a4tUj8z3LqdTyE7b8S81KfbVJNmUsT
  • 23e3a989b86fa39e780305bb9f5a3e4bf205913dc2d80964b47c9d59b3f021b9:1
  • value  2670000
    address  37PpfSwAFdxuBuA5JHmmHZNNi2XiKM3rNU